Description

3-Ethyl-3-Methyl-3H-Diazirine is a highly specialized, small-ring diazirine compound valued for its unique photolabile properties. It serves as a critical photoaffinity labeling reagent and a versatile precursor in advanced organic synthesis, enabling the study of biomolecular interactions and the construction of complex molecular architectures. This chemical is essential for researchers and developers in pharmaceutical discovery, agrochemical research, and materials science who require precise, light-activated crosslinking agents.

Application

  • Photoaffinity Labeling (PAL): A key reagent for covalent tagging of biological targets (e.g., proteins, enzymes, receptors) upon UV irradiation to map binding sites and study biomolecular interactions in drug discovery.
  • Chemical Biology Probes: Used to synthesize photoactivatable crosslinkers and probes for proteomics and genomics research.
  • Advanced Organic Synthesis: Acts as a precursor for generating highly reactive carbene intermediates under mild photolytic conditions for C-H insertion and cyclopropanation reactions.
  • Polymer & Materials Science: Employed in the surface functionalization of polymers and the development of photo-crosslinkable materials and hydrogels.
  • Agrochemical Research: Utilized in the design and study of novel active ingredients through photoaffinity labeling techniques.

Basic Information

Product Name 3-Ethyl-3-Methyl-3H-Diazirine
CAS No. 18501-91-2
Molecular Formula C5H10N2
Molecular Weight 98.15 g/mol
Synonyms 3-Ethyl-3-methyldiaziridine; 3-Ethyl-3-methyl-δ2-diazirine; 3H-Diazirine, 3-ethyl-3-methyl-; Diaziridine, 3-ethyl-3-methyl-; 3-Methyl-3-ethyldiaziridine; Photoaffinity Labeling Reagent 3E3M; EMD (abbreviation); 3-Ethyl-3-methyl-dihydrodiazirene

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, well-ventilated place at recommended temperatures (typically 2-8°C or as specified on the label). Due to its highly volatile and light-sensitive nature, minimize exposure to ambient conditions and handle under an inert atmosphere when appropriate for long-term stability.
